Introduce Material Correction History
Idea from Caissa (https://github.com/Witek902/Caissa) chess engine. Add a secondary correction history indexed by the material key of a position. The material key is the zobrist hash representing the number of pieces left in a position. Passed STC: LLR: 2.94 (-2.94,2.94) <0.00,2.00> Total: 189472 W: 49360 L: 48813 D: 91299 Ptnml(0-2): 666, 22453, 47953, 22996, 668 https://tests.stockfishchess.org/tests/view/66cbddafbf8c9d8780fda9f1 Passed LTC: LLR: 2.94 (-2.94,2.94) <0.50,2.50> Total: 224190 W: 57022 L: 56312 D: 110856 Ptnml(0-2): 197, 24723, 61540, 25443, 192 https://tests.stockfishchess.org/tests/view/66cd529bbf8c9d8780fdab4c closes https://github.com/official-stockfish/Stockfish/pull/5556 Bench: 1462697
